Output d59161fca4ea84d268978dcaef43177560e69624bf9fef588ba4acf103c12cc7:1

value
33169777
script pubkey
OP_0 OP_PUSHBYTES_20 0aabd05b034ed3add637b40551ae9ddc5d5284a5
address
tb1qp24aqkcrfmf6m43hksz4rt5am3w49p99aknhhy
transaction
d59161fca4ea84d268978dcaef43177560e69624bf9fef588ba4acf103c12cc7